Kohat: Deputy Commissioner (DC) Kohat, Muhammad Nawaz Wazir, on Wednesday participated in Pakhtunkhwa Radio Kohat’s live broadcast program “Awami Rabita” to directly address public grievances and assure prompt administrative action.
During the radio program, citizens called in to highlight various civic issues, including development projects, law and order, electricity and gas load shedding, facilities in hospitals and educational institutions, anti-encroachment drives, and traffic management.
Addressing the callers, Deputy Commissioner Muhammad Nawaz Wazir stated that the district administration remains in constant coordination with relevant departments to resolve public problems on a priority basis. He issued directives to ensure high quality and swift progress on all ongoing development initiatives across the district.
Reiterating a strict stance on illegal structures, Nawaz Wazir emphasized that a zero-tolerance policy has been adopted against encroachments. He directed authorities to take legal action and maintain continuous vigilance to keep public pathways and roads clear.
Regarding the regulation of daily essentials, the DC informed listeners that price checks are conducted daily across markets to deter profiteering, hoarding, and overcharging, ensuring basic commodities remain available at official rates.
He highlighted that health, education, infrastructure, and law and order in close collaboration with Kohat Police, remain top administrative priorities. Reminding the public that his office doors remain open during working hours, he encouraged citizens to lodge complaints through official forums for timely redressal.
